1. 程式人生 > 其它 >抓包整理————瀏覽器抓包[一]

抓包整理————瀏覽器抓包[一]

前言

簡單介紹一下我為什麼要整理這個抓包,因為工作需要吧,以前有網路基礎,但是如何應用這些網路基礎還是缺乏系統化的應用,所以想整理一些系統化的應用,並且可以提升自己的應用實際水平。

簡單點說就是說基礎有,但是如何去利用這些基礎知識呢? 如何更好的去使用呢,這個需要一系列話的學習,整理一下。

首先整理一下google瀏覽器如何去檢視http的一些協議。

正文

打開面板

control+shift+i:

關閉也是control+shift+i

面板上的內容:

功能分別如下:

  1. 控制面板的外觀與功能

  2. 過濾請求列表中顯示的資源

  3. 概覽: 顯示http請求、響應的時間軸

  4. 請求列表: 預設時間排序,可選擇顯示列

  5. 概要: 請求總數、總資料量、總花費時間等

首先介紹一下這個過濾:

這一排中讓人不解的可能就是這個hide data urls,這個東西了。

這東西是這樣的,比如我們的url可以是這種base64的。

這裡面隱藏的就是這種data urls。

WS:全稱 WebSocket,是 HTML5 開始提供的一種在單個 TCP 連線上進行全雙工通訊的協議。

Manifest 安卓開發檔名,屬於 AndroidManifest.xml 檔案,在簡單的 Android 系統的應用中提出了重要的資訊碼。

Has blocked cookies:僅顯示具有阻止響應 cookie 的請求。

3rd-party requests 就是帶第三方庫,這裡值得是非同源庫。

blocked requests 這個一般是被阻止的跨域哈,就是說瀏覽器阻止的請求了。

還可以通過屬性過濾:

比如:

中間加空格或者空格可以多個屬性空格。

有個比較使用多的就是檢視是否快取中使用了的。

還有些比較實用的哈,比如一些set cookie之類的:

列表排序:

按照其他的時間哈:

請求列表我們也可以新增哈:

initiator:

然後這個size 也是值得關注的,下面那個是壓縮後的大小,下面那個是解壓後的大小。

然後我們還可以增加一些自定義的頭部:

預覽資訊:

這裡可能有點難理解的就是這個上下游哈:

比如說我訪問一個頁面,然後裡面裡面有張圖片src=‘xxx’,這個訪問頁面得到html就是上游,然後載入圖片就是下游。

可以通過shilt 將滑鼠放在某個請求上,藍色的就是上游紅色的就是下游。

瀏覽器載入時間:

時間詳細分佈:

下一節介紹wireshark。